Can you hear 10khz?

The commonly stated range of human hearing is 20 to 20,000 Hz. Under ideal laboratory conditions, humans can hear sound as low as 12 Hz and as high as 28 kHz, though the threshold increases sharply at 15 kHz in adults, corresponding to the last auditory channel of the cochlea.

Is 10000 Hz good for hearing?

What is the normal human hearing range? The ‘normal’ hearing frequency range of a healthy young person is about 20 to 20,000Hz. Though a ‘normal’ audible range for loudness is from 0 to 180dB, anything over 85dB is considered damaging, so we should try not to go there.

How to do a test tone on a KX amplifier?

1 Disconnect the speakers from the KX amplifier. 2 Set all EQ and crossover settings to flat on your source unit. 3 Play the downloaded file from above. 4 Turn the source unit up to 3/4 volume. 5 Increase the gain of the amplifier until the Gain LED turns on. GAIN MATCH 6 Decrease the gain of the amplifier until the Gain LED turns off.
